Health Considerations for Celebrity Older Mums

Advancing maternal age introduces specific health factors that celebrity older mums often discuss openly. These include higher baseline risks for conditions such as gestational diabetes, hypertension, and chromosomal variations.

Many choose to work closely with maternal-fetal medicine specialists and undergo additional monitoring. Open dialogue about these medical realities helps normalize informed decision-making for later pregnancies.

Reproductive aging is a common theme, with celebrity older mums highlighting the importance of understanding fertility windows without inducing panic. Access to quality care, personalized plans, and transparent communication are recurring themes in their public stories.

Financial and Practical Planning

Financial readiness is a significant factor for celebrity older mums, who often approach major life decisions with professional advisory support. Planning for childcare, education, and long-term care needs intersects with existing career and investment commitments.

Many highlight the importance of stable income streams, insurance coverage, and contingency planning. This practical perspective can resonate with audiences navigating similar decisions in less resourced contexts.

By detailing their preparations, celebrity older mums underscore that later parenthood frequently involves carefully constructed support structures rather than spontaneous events.
